Turnkey Tunnelling Solutions: The Paddington Bakerloo Line Station Upgrade

Expanding a Major Transport Hub, The Paddington Bakerloo Line Station Upgrade (PBLSU) was a vital infrastructure project designed to increase capacity and improve passenger flow at one of London’s busiest interchanges.

Overview

Commissioned by Transport for London (TfL) and delivered by Erith Contractors, the project focused on the construction of a 4.6m diameter Sprayed Concrete Lining (SCL) tunnel, spanning 33 metres, including the complex excavation of two cross passages. Unlike traditional labour-only contracts, Tunnelcraft was entrusted with the full package of works, providing a comprehensive end-to-end service from initial design through to final construction.  


The Challenge

Executing structural upgrades within a live, historic station environment like Paddington presents extreme logistical and technical constraints:

Integrated Responsibility: The client required a partner who could manage the entire lifecycle of the tunnel drive—including design, plant procurement, and material supply—rather than managing multiple sub-contractors.

Confined Urban Tunnelling: Working within a restricted footprint required precision engineering to avoid disrupting existing station operations and underground assets.

Complex SCL Requirements: The use of Sprayed Concrete Lining (SCL) in a 4.6m diameter bore demands high levels of technical control to ensure structural integrity and safety.
